Your Everyday

Assist with the coordination, development, implementation, and evaluation of clinical education.

Serve as a resource to nursing staff, nursing students, and other healthcare personnel providing direction, priority-setting, clinical decision-making and critical thinking.

Collaborate with Department of Nursing Education & Professional Development and unit department director / manager to oversee clinical training and patient safety initiatives.

Utilize advanced concepts in the areas of assessments, diagnosis, planning, implementation, and evaluation of perceived, actual, or potential problems that occur in a variety of patient populations.

Provide clinical expertise that supports clinical competency and new clinical practices, while reinforcing current practices and processes.

Collaborate with clinical and healthcare teams to ensure clinician performance meets established evidence-based standards, patient safety and quality standards.

Demonstrate effective leadership : acting with vision and purpose, fostering teamwork, and communicating effectively and openly.

Use and support evidence-based practices and research in all educational initiatives. research activities and quality improvement initiatives.

Act as a change agent by introducing and embracing new ideas and communicating the vision for the change.

Demonstrate energy, excitement, and a passion for quality work.

The Must-Haves

Minimum :

Current nursing license to practice in Louisiana and as defined by the Louisiana State Board of Nursing.

Three years clinical experience.

Current American Heart Association BLS certification.
